Condoleeza
Hard to find the meaning of Condoleeza. Maybe something related to Condolences, or from Portuguese "Condolência" corrupted to English as Condoleeza. But who would name a child after "condolences"...
vote up1vote down

Replies

If you are talking about Condoleezza Rice...her name was derived from the Italian phrase "con dolcezza" - with sweetness.
